Employees have donated thousands of hours of community service to hundreds of charitable projects in various locations worldwide since the Global Day […] By Canadian Underwriter | July 31, 2009 | Last updated on October 1, 2024 1 min read Plus Icon Image || XL Capital Ltd celebrated its fourth annual employee volunteer day — XL’s Global Day of Giving — on June 3. The day is dedicated to supporting the communities in which XL companies operate. Employees have donated thousands of hours of community service to hundreds of charitable projects in various locations worldwide since the Global Day of Giving began in 2006 to commemorate the Company’s 20th anniversary. “In these tough economic times, communities need the assistance of reliable and caring companies like XL more than ever before,” said XL CEO Michael S. McGavick. “We at XL are more than willing to spend a day giving our time, energy and expertise to those causes and organizations that sustain the communities in which we live and work.” In Canada, XL’s staff in Toronto dedicated their day to helping two worthwhile organizations, including Creating Together, a drop-in and family resource center in Toronto that offers family assistance, and the All Saints Church Drop-in Center, which provides friendship, food, clothing and medical facilities for those in need. In Montreal, XL helped Moisson Montral, Canada’s largest food bank. In the food warehouse, they were involved in quality control, recycling and sorting out food that will be distributed to 204 organizations benefiting some 107,000 people in need.
